Understanding Stainless Steel Coils

Understanding Stainless Steel Coils

Stainless steel coils are long, continuous strips of stainless steel that are wound into the shape of a coil. These coils are produced through a series of processes that include cold rolling and annealing, which enhance their physical properties and surface finish. The coils are often slit into narrower strips or sheets, depending on the specific requirements of the application. The high nickel and chromium content in stainless steel coils provide excellent corrosion resistance, making them suitable for use in harsh environments. Furthermore, the coils are available in various specifications and widths, allowing for customized solutions that meet precise customer needs.

Exploring Common Stainless Steel Grades

Understanding the characteristics of different stainless steel grades is essential for selecting materials that meet stringent industry requirements. Below is an overview of some of the most widely used grades, each engineered for specific performance profiles and application scenarios.

440C Martensitic Stainless

440C is a high-carbon martensitic stainless steel known for its exceptional hardness, strength, and wear resistance. This grade excels in applications where superior edge retention and mechanical durability are required, such as precision bearings, cutting tools, and valve components.

High carbon content delivers superior hardness and exceptional wear resistance.Excellent strength and mechanical durability in high-stress applications.Capable of achieving a fine, sharp edge, making it ideal for blades and instruments.

Duplex Stainless Steel

Duplex stainless steels combine the strength of austenitic and ferritic structures, offering superior resistance to stress corrosion cracking. Their durability and chloride resistance make them ideal for demanding environments.

Superior combination of strength and ductility compared to standard austenitic and ferritic stainless steels.Exceptional resistance to chloride-induced stress corrosion cracking and pitting.Well-suited for harsh industrial and marine environments requiring long-term reliability.

304/304L Stainless

304 and 304L are among the most commonly utilized austenitic stainless steels. Renowned for their excellent corrosion resistance, formability, and weldability, these grades are ideal for applications in food processing and architectural elements. The low carbon content in 304L minimizes the risk of sensitization during welding.

Outstanding general corrosion resistance in various environments.Superior formability and ease of fabrication.Excellent weldability, with 304L reducing susceptibility to sensitization during welding.

Stainless Steel Coils Technical Specifications


Specification Value/Range Description
Material Grade 304, 316, 201, 430 Common stainless steel grades used for coils
Thickness 0.3 mm – 6.0 mm Customizable to application requirements
Width 10 mm – 2000 mm Wide width range to meet diverse project needs
Surface Finish 2B, BA, No.1, No.4, HL Multiple finishes for varied functional and aesthetic demands
Coil ID 508 mm, 610 mm Standard inner diameters for processing and logistics
Tensile Strength 520–750 MPa Ensures mechanical integrity in demanding conditions
Yield Strength ≥205 MPa (grade-dependent) Suitable for structural and load-bearing applications
Elongation ≥40% (varies by grade) Provides necessary ductility for forming processes
Corrosion Resistance Excellent (grade-specific) Withstands harsh chemical and environmental exposure
Certification ASTM, JIS, EN, ISO Meets international quality and safety standards

Stainless Steel Coils Manufacturing Process

The production of stainless steel coils involves several precision-controlled stages, each critical to achieving the material’s renowned properties. From careful selection of raw materials to advanced quality assurance protocols, the manufacturing process is designed to deliver coils that consistently meet stringent industry standards for performance and reliability.

Raw Material Selection and Melting

High-purity raw materials, including iron ore, chromium, nickel, and other alloying elements, are carefully selected and blended in optimal proportions. The mixture is then melted in an electric arc furnace, ensuring a homogenous composition and eliminating impurities that could affect the quality of the final product.

Hot Rolling and Forming

After melting, the molten stainless steel is cast into slabs, which are reheated and passed through a series of hot rolling mills. This hot rolling process imparts the desired thickness and width to the material while enhancing its mechanical strength and structural integrity, preparing it for further processing.

Annealing and Pickling

The hot-rolled coils are subjected to annealing, a controlled heating process that relieves internal stresses and enhances ductility. Following annealing, pickling removes surface oxides and scale formed during rolling, resulting in a clean, metallic surface essential for high-quality stainless steel coils.

Cold Rolling, Slitting, and Quality Control

Coils may undergo cold rolling to achieve precise dimensions and improved surface finish, followed by slitting to cut the coils into specified widths. Each batch is then subjected to rigorous quality control checks, including dimensional inspections and mechanical testing, to ensure compliance with industry specifications before shipment to customers.
